1. Retract Your Steps
The loss of keys to your car can be a nightmare. Sometimes, you're running an run and forget to leave keys in your car when you get out or you lose them in the course of shopping and cannot find them later. Whatever the reason, it's essential to stay calm and try to recall as much of your day as possible to help you locate your keys.
Retracing your steps is the first thing you need to do after losing your keys. Remember the exact location you were in and what you did before you lost them, for instance the time you held the keys in your hands when you went to the supermarket and they were thrown out of your bag. You can also think about where you might have dropped them, such as the floor of your car while parking.
After you've retraced all your steps, go through your home or office to locate the keys. Start by clearing your pockets and then checking the bags you carry such as backpacks and purses. If you're at home, take a look in places where you normally keep your keys, such as an area near the door or the entrance of your home. Be sure to check areas that you aren't usually looking, like under furniture or behind closets.
If you're still unable to locate the keys, it's time to contact help. You'll need to show proof of ownership to the dealer or locksmith to obtain a replacement key. You'll also need to pay for any towing costs that are incurred, if applicable.
The cost of replacing an auto-key that has been lost is based on the kind of car key, the make and model and the dealership. For Lost Auto Key Replacement more precise pricing it is recommended to call your local locksmith or dealerships. Furthermore, the more secure and high-tech the key is the more expensive it will be to replace. To avoid a costly situation, it is always a good thing to keep an extra car key made.
